Description & Advantages

MCE Cell Cycle and Apoptosis Analysis Kit (PI staining) provides a convenient method to detect cell cycle and cell apoptosis. The content of DNA is changed with the process of cell cycle. DNA can be stained by fluorescent dye, such as Propidium Iodide (PI), to measure its intensity by flow cytometry to monitor the cell cycle distribution in G1/S/G2/M phase as well as apoptosis cells with signals at sub-G1 region. PI is a fluorescent intercalating agent and it binds to DNA by intercalating between the bases with little or no sequence preference. However, PI also binds to RNA, RNase A provided in this kit can eliminate RNA interference. In addition, light scattering also changes during apoptosis. In early apoptosis, light signals from Forward Scatter (FSC) become weak and signals from Side Scatter (SSC) increase or remain unchanged. When cells proceed to the phase of late apoptosis, signals from FSC/SSC both decrease.


Protocol

1. Collect approximately 1 × 106 cells, wash with PBS, and centrifuge to obtain the cell pellet.

2. While gently vortexing the cells, slowly add pre-cooled 70% ethanol to disperse and fix the cells. Fix at 4°C for at least 2 h or overnight.

3. Centrifuge to remove ethanol and wash cells with PBS to remove residual ethanol.

4. Prepare PI/RNase A staining solution as follows:

Component Per sample
Cell Stain Buffer 500 μL
PI Stain (20×) 25 μL
RNase A (50×) 10 μL

5. Thoroughly resuspend cells in the staining solution and incubate at 37°C for 30 min protected from light.

6. Detect PI fluorescence by flow cytometry. Acquire at least 10,000 valid cell events per sample when possible. Analyze DNA content to determine G0/G1, S, G2/M distributions and sub-G1 apoptotic cells.
